  17. Comparing the 360 and the PS3 is like chalk and cheese these days. I own both and there is so much on both that you may as well buy both 2nd hand for the price of either brand new. Generally speaking, 360 is best for third party games, online support (although it ain't free), exclusive features like Facebook/twitter/last.fm/Sky Player and the mass online games like 1 vs 100, has by far the best original downloadable content and usually gets a lot of third party exclusive content too. It also has the best controller that I've ever used and has a huge, huge catalogue of games now with some real stand outs. The PS3 is best for it's first party exclusive titles like Uncharted, Heavy Rain, Ratchet and Clank and that sort of thing. The PS3 usually gets the more "bizarre" titles that would never hit XBOX because there's no audience for it such as 3D Dot game heroes or Demon's Souls. It has free online play (which is pretty feature lacking! And apparently Sony are announcing a premium service in June). Saying that, the Playstation Store is improving by leaps and bounds. Thing to really think about is, what kind of games you're into. Usually though, if you're just wanting to play the odd first person shooter, you're probably best off with the 360.   18. It's fairly hard to say. Really depends on what kind of technology they use. They basically have two options. Fibre to Cabinet (which means you'll still have a copper connection from your house to the phone exchange) meaning you can only get around 40mbit. However Fibre to home is theoretically limitless. But will cost a heck of a lot more and will mean you'll have to have a new fibre cable connected to your house. It really just depends on what they end up doing and how much money they're will to spend.
